Output 98ba301a3e17015865f200706f77786ef29fe84911a2bf390a3bc5bc99cf579d:13

value
2073822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5001a8e95ad4555bff1833e7bf9d959146c49b9e OP_EQUAL
address
38z3yDUQ2msxHPHNHEghmKQcnZoXtThvqA
transaction
98ba301a3e17015865f200706f77786ef29fe84911a2bf390a3bc5bc99cf579d
spent
true